Not Many Are Piling Into Cholamandalam Investment and Finance Company Limited (NSE:CHOLAFIN) Just Yet

There wouldn't be many who think Cholamandalam Investment and Finance Company Limited's (NSE:CHOLAFIN) price-to-earnings (or "P/E") ratio of 27.2x is worth a mention when the median P/E in India is similar at about 28x. While this might not raise any eyebrows, if the P/E ratio is not justified investors could be missing out on a potential opportunity or ignoring looming disappointment.

Cholamandalam Investment and Finance certainly has been doing a good job lately as it's been growing earnings more than most other companies. It might be that many expect the strong earnings performance to wane, which has kept the P/E from rising. If you like the company, you'd be hoping this isn't the case so that you could potentially pick up some stock while it's not quite in favour.

Is There Some Growth For Cholamandalam Investment and Finance?

The only time you'd be comfortable seeing a P/E like Cholamandalam Investment and Finance's is when the company's growth is tracking the market closely.

If we review the last year of earnings growth, the company posted a terrific increase of 21%. Pleasingly, EPS has also lifted 82% in aggregate from three years ago, thanks to the last 12 months of growth. Accordingly, shareholders would have probably welcomed those medium-term rates of earnings growth.

Turning to the outlook, the next three years should generate growth of 24% each year as estimated by the analysts watching the company. Meanwhile, the rest of the market is forecast to only expand by 19% per annum, which is noticeably less attractive.

In light of this, it's curious that Cholamandalam Investment and Finance's P/E sits in line with the majority of other companies. It may be that most investors aren't convinced the company can achieve future growth expectations.

The Bottom Line On Cholamandalam Investment and Finance's P/E

We'd say the price-to-earnings ratio's power isn't primarily as a valuation instrument but rather to gauge current investor sentiment and future expectations.

We've established that Cholamandalam Investment and Finance currently trades on a lower than expected P/E since its forecast growth is higher than the wider market. There could be some unobserved threats to earnings preventing the P/E ratio from matching the positive outlook. It appears some are indeed anticipating earnings instability, because these conditions should normally provide a boost to the share price.
